Nvidia-backed US startup Starcloud plans to build four-kilometre-long data centres in space to reduce their operating costs and environmental impacts. The five-GW centres can use vacuum of space as an infinite heat sink, skipping the need of fresh water for cooling, and can use uninterrupted and unlimited solar energy, avoiding batteries. Starcloud expects space-based centres to be 10x cheaper.
